What does your clean up crew consist of?
 
I use a variety of snails and 1 kind of crab.

Nassarius Snails
Strombus Snails (Multiply like crazy in my tank)
Cerith Snails
Nerite Snails
a couple large Turbo Snails
Astrea Snails

The only crabs I keep are Emerald Crabs

I believe these crabs do a great job, without any negatives, like other crabs have.

Inverts:
Many, many, many Astrea, Trochus, Turbo, Cerith, Nerite, Nassarius, Stomatella Varia (hitch-hikers!) snails
1 Tuxedo urchin
1 Fighting conch
3 Peppermint shrimps
1 Emerald crab
Scores of blue leg hermits
Several zebra striped leg hermits (ugly.. but long-lived and very busy little guys)
Several larger maroon leg hermits
Several scarlet hermits
Scores of micro shrimp lookin' amphipods that come out at night
Scores of copepods that come out at night
Bristle worms... many

Fish:
Orange-lined sand-sifting goby

...and to a much lesser degree than I'd hoped, a Yellow Eye Kole Tang that is far more interested in bothering tank mates than grazing on the live rock
